Michigan Child Support Frequently Asked Questions

Child Support Determinations What Is Michigan’s Child Support Guideline? In Michigan, the child support guideline, also known as the “formula,” is a set of rules and calculations that determine the amount of child support that should be paid. This guideline includes the main manual and a regularly updated supplement, which contains the latest economic figures […]

Felonies

In Michigan, felonies are distributed into eight classes and carry severe penalties. The classes range from Class A to Class H, with Class A being the most severe. Class A A Class A felony is generally charged for first- and second-degree murder, assault with a deadly weapon, kidnapping, and criminal sexual conduct in the first […]

Misdemeanor

Misdemeanors generally have three classifications in Michigan, which result in different consequences: 93-day misdemeanor One year misdemeanor High court misdemeanors High Court Misdemeanor The most serious misdemeanor is high court misdemeanors which may result from things like aggravated indecent exposure. High court misdemeanors are punishable by up to two years in prison and a fine […]
